From f7c72a68d84e28c541814843edfd533f8eae4f26 Mon Sep 17 00:00:00 2001 From: Tom Dewey Date: Tue, 3 Sep 2024 14:20:56 +0100 Subject: [PATCH] xz: Comment out failing immintrin header check --- src/dependencies/xz-5.6.2/CMakeLists.txt | 26 ++++++++++++------------ 1 file changed, 13 insertions(+), 13 deletions(-) diff --git a/src/dependencies/xz-5.6.2/CMakeLists.txt b/src/dependencies/xz-5.6.2/CMakeLists.txt index c8109a2..b412503 100644 --- a/src/dependencies/xz-5.6.2/CMakeLists.txt +++ b/src/dependencies/xz-5.6.2/CMakeLists.txt @@ -1131,20 +1131,20 @@ tuklib_add_definition_if(liblzma HAVE_CPUID_H) # immintrin.h: check_include_file(immintrin.h HAVE_IMMINTRIN_H) if(HAVE_IMMINTRIN_H) - target_compile_definitions(liblzma PRIVATE HAVE_IMMINTRIN_H) + # target_compile_definitions(liblzma PRIVATE HAVE_IMMINTRIN_H) - # SSE2 intrinsics: - check_c_source_compiles(" - #include - int main(void) - { - __m128i x = { 0 }; - _mm_movemask_epi8(x); - return 0; - } - " - HAVE__MM_MOVEMASK_EPI8) - tuklib_add_definition_if(liblzma HAVE__MM_MOVEMASK_EPI8) + # # SSE2 intrinsics: + # check_c_source_compiles(" + # #include + # int main(void) + # { + # __m128i x = { 0 }; + # _mm_movemask_epi8(x); + # return 0; + # } + # " + # HAVE__MM_MOVEMASK_EPI8) + # tuklib_add_definition_if(liblzma HAVE__MM_MOVEMASK_EPI8) # CLMUL intrinsic: option(XZ_ALLOW_CLMUL_CRC "Allow carryless multiplication for CRC \